OrientDB存储引擎的维护涉及多个方面,包括数据备份、性能监控、数据库优化、定期清理以及软件更新等。以下是一些关键步骤和最佳实践:
定期备份数据
- 重要性:定期备份数据库是保护数据的最重要措施之一。
- 操作指南:确保每天都有完整的备份,并将备份存储在安全的地方。
监控数据库性能
- 重要性:使用OrientDB提供的性能监控工具来监视数据库的性能。
- 操作指南:定期检查数据库的性能指标,如CPU使用率、内存使用率、磁盘I/O等,及时发现并解决潜在的性能问题。
定期进行数据库优化
- 重要性:通过优化SQL查询、索引和表设计等方式来提高数据库性能。
- 操作指南:定期分析数据库的性能瓶颈,进行必要的优化操作。
定期清理数据库
- 重要性:定期清理数据库中的无用数据和日志文件,以释放存储空间并提高数据库性能。
- 操作指南:执行DB export/import的过程中,可以清理无用数据。
更新数据库软件和补丁
- 重要性:及时安装OrientDB发布的数据库软件和安全补丁,以确保数据库安全性和稳定性。
- 操作指南:保持软件版本最新,以利用最新的性能改进和安全修复。
监控存储空间
- 重要性:定期监控数据库存储空间的使用情况,确保数据库有足够的存储空间来存储数据。
- 操作指南:监控存储空间使用情况,及时扩容或清理无用数据。
遵循最佳实践
- 重要性:遵循OrientDB数据库管理的最佳实践,如遵循安全策略、定期更新密码、限制数据库访问权限等。
- 操作指南:遵循官方文档和最佳实践指南,确保数据库管理的安全性和效率。
通过上述步骤和最佳实践,可以有效地维护OrientDB存储引擎,确保数据库的性能和稳定性。